import { createVersion, getVersions, getVersion, restoreVersion } from '@/lib/versions' jest.mock('@/lib/prisma', () => ({ prisma: { note: { findUnique: jest.fn(), update: jest.fn() }, noteVersion: { create: jest.fn(), findMany: jest.fn(), findUnique: jest.fn() }, }, })) import { prisma } from '@/lib/prisma' import { NotFoundError } from '@/lib/errors' describe('versions.ts', () => { beforeEach(() => { jest.clearAllMocks() }) describe('createVersion', () => { it('creates a version with correct noteId, title, content', async () => { const mockNote = { id: 'note-1', title: 'Test Title', content: 'Test Content' } const mockVersion = { id: 'version-1', noteId: 'note-1', title: 'Test Title', content: 'Test Content', createdAt: new Date() } ;(prisma.note.findUnique as jest.Mock).mockResolvedValue(mockNote) ;(prisma.noteVersion.create as jest.Mock).mockResolvedValue(mockVersion) const result = await createVersion('note-1') expect(result).toEqual(mockVersion) expect(prisma.note.findUnique).toHaveBeenCalledWith({ where: { id: 'note-1' }, select: { id: true, title: true, content: true }, }) expect(prisma.noteVersion.create).toHaveBeenCalledWith({ data: { noteId: 'note-1', title: 'Test Title', content: 'Test Content', }, }) }) it('throws NotFoundError if note does not exist', async () => { ;(prisma.note.findUnique as jest.Mock).mockResolvedValue(null) await expect(createVersion('note-1')).rejects.toThrow(NotFoundError) }) }) describe('getVersions', () => { it('returns all versions for a note ordered by createdAt desc', async () => { const mockNote = { id: 'note-1' } const mockVersions = [ { id: 'version-2', noteId: 'note-1', title: 'Title 2', content: 'Content 2', createdAt: new Date('2024-01-02') }, { id: 'version-1', noteId: 'note-1', title: 'Title 1', content: 'Content 1', createdAt: new Date('2024-01-01') }, ] ;(prisma.note.findUnique as jest.Mock).mockResolvedValue(mockNote) ;(prisma.noteVersion.findMany as jest.Mock).mockResolvedValue(mockVersions) const result = await getVersions('note-1') expect(result).toEqual(mockVersions) expect(prisma.note.findUnique).toHaveBeenCalledWith({ where: { id: 'note-1' } }) expect(prisma.noteVersion.findMany).toHaveBeenCalledWith({ where: { noteId: 'note-1' }, orderBy: { createdAt: 'desc' }, select: { id: true, noteId: true, title: true, content: true, createdAt: true, }, }) }) it('throws NotFoundError if note does not exist', async () => { ;(prisma.note.findUnique as jest.Mock).mockResolvedValue(null) await expect(getVersions('note-1')).rejects.toThrow(NotFoundError) }) }) describe('getVersion', () => { it('returns version by ID', async () => { const mockVersion = { id: 'version-1', noteId: 'note-1', title: 'Title', content: 'Content', createdAt: new Date() } ;(prisma.noteVersion.findUnique as jest.Mock).mockResolvedValue(mockVersion) const result = await getVersion('version-1') expect(result).toEqual(mockVersion) expect(prisma.noteVersion.findUnique).toHaveBeenCalledWith({ where: { id: 'version-1' } }) }) it('throws NotFoundError if version does not exist', async () => { ;(prisma.noteVersion.findUnique as jest.Mock).mockResolvedValue(null) await expect(getVersion('version-1')).rejects.toThrow(NotFoundError) }) }) describe('restoreVersion', () => { it('updates note title and content from version', async () => { const mockNote = { id: 'note-1', title: 'Old Title', content: 'Old Content' } const mockVersion = { id: 'version-1', noteId: 'note-1', title: 'Old Title', content: 'Old Content', createdAt: new Date() } const updatedNote = { id: 'note-1', title: 'Old Title', content: 'Old Content', updatedAt: new Date() } ;(prisma.note.findUnique as jest.Mock).mockResolvedValue(mockNote) ;(prisma.noteVersion.findUnique as jest.Mock).mockResolvedValue(mockVersion) ;(prisma.note.update as jest.Mock).mockResolvedValue(updatedNote) const result = await restoreVersion('note-1', 'version-1') expect(result).toEqual(updatedNote) expect(prisma.note.update).toHaveBeenCalledWith({ where: { id: 'note-1' }, data: { title: 'Old Title', content: 'Old Content', updatedAt: expect.any(Date), }, select: { id: true, title: true, content: true, updatedAt: true, }, }) }) it('updates note updatedAt timestamp', async () => { const mockNote = { id: 'note-1', title: 'Title', content: 'Content' } const mockVersion = { id: 'version-1', noteId: 'note-1', title: 'Title', content: 'Content', createdAt: new Date() } const beforeUpdate = new Date('2024-01-01') const afterUpdate = new Date('2024-01-02') ;(prisma.note.findUnique as jest.Mock).mockResolvedValue(mockNote) ;(prisma.noteVersion.findUnique as jest.Mock).mockResolvedValue(mockVersion) ;(prisma.note.update as jest.Mock).mockResolvedValue({ id: 'note-1', title: 'Title', content: 'Content', updatedAt: afterUpdate }) const result = await restoreVersion('note-1', 'version-1') expect(result.updatedAt).toEqual(afterUpdate) }) it('throws NotFoundError if note does not exist', async () => { ;(prisma.note.findUnique as jest.Mock).mockResolvedValue(null) await expect(restoreVersion('note-1', 'version-1')).rejects.toThrow(NotFoundError) }) it('throws NotFoundError if version does not exist', async () => { ;(prisma.note.findUnique as jest.Mock).mockResolvedValue({ id: 'note-1' }) ;(prisma.noteVersion.findUnique as jest.Mock).mockResolvedValue(null) await expect(restoreVersion('note-1', 'version-1')).rejects.toThrow(NotFoundError) }) it('throws NotFoundError if version does not belong to note', async () => { ;(prisma.note.findUnique as jest.Mock).mockResolvedValue({ id: 'note-1' }) ;(prisma.noteVersion.findUnique as jest.Mock).mockResolvedValue({ id: 'version-1', noteId: 'note-2' }) await expect(restoreVersion('note-1', 'version-1')).rejects.toThrow(NotFoundError) }) }) })
